Police Detail Plate Swap and Disguises Before Last Verified Sighting of Melodee Buzzard

Detectives are focusing on the Oct. 9–10 return leg, urging residents along the Utah to Southern California corridor to review video.

Overview

  • Authorities say the 9-year-old was last verified on Oct. 9 near the ColoradoUtah border during the return from a cross-country trip.
  • The rented 2024 white Chevrolet Malibu initially bore California plate 9MNG101, then was seen on or before Oct. 8 with New York plate HCG9677, which investigators believe was used to avoid detection before the original plate reappeared.
  • Surveillance from Oct. 7 at a Lompoc rental agency shows Melodee and her mother, Ashlee Buzzard, appearing to wear wigs, suggesting efforts to conceal their identities.
  • Investigators released a map of the likely return route, including Green River and Panguitch in Utah, northwest Arizona, Primm, Nevada, and Rancho Cucamonga, California, and asked for tips and video from Oct. 9–10.
  • The FBI is assisting the Santa Barbara County Sheriff’s Office, which has executed searches of the home, a storage unit, and the rental car; Ashlee remains uncooperative, no arrests have been made, and the case is classified as an at-risk missing juvenile investigation.
